Use a transformation to solve the equation. d – (–17) = –14
A.d = –31
B.d = –3
C.d = 3
D.d = 31

Respuesta :

jasneet jasneet
  • 02-11-2015
d - ( -17) = -14
d + 17 = -14
d = -14 -17
d = -31

Correct Option A
